LiVance.com: A Value Choice Sold for $14,888

On March 25, 2026, the domain name LiVance.com was successfully sold for $14,888 through DomainMarket.com. This transaction not only demonstrates the market value of premium domain names but also reflects the rich commercial potential inherent in the domain.

Structurally, “LiVance” can be broken down into “Li” and “Vance.” “Li” can refer to the Chinese surname “李” (Li), which has wide recognition in the Chinese business community; it can also be used as the symbol for the element “lithium,” aligning with the industry attributes of new energy and technology. “Vance” originates from Old English and means “swamp,” but in modern contexts it often carries positive connotations of “advancing” and “leading,” and is also a well-known surname, enhancing the brand’s personalized characteristics.

Overall, LiVance.com offers multiple business interpretations: it can be a personal brand website, especially suitable for entrepreneurs with the surname Li or individuals named Vance; in the new energy field, the combination of “lithium” and “advance” can create an image of a technology leader; and in fintech, the association of “Liquidity” and “Advance” accurately conveys industry value.

This transaction once again proves that short, memorable, and semantically rich .com domain names remain a valuable asset in the digital world. The change of ownership of LiVance.com is not merely a transaction of price, but also the beginning of a new chapter for the brand’s potential.
